Android: Wie erstelle ich einen Adapter mit stabilen IDs?

Ich habe meinen eigenen benutzerdefinierten Adapter erstellt, der von BaseAdapter erweitert wurde, um eine Listenansicht usw. anzuzeigen.

Ich möchte, dass es die Einzel- und Mehrfachauswahl unterstützt, daher muss es stabile IDs haben. Ich habe das überprüftADAPTER.hasStableIds() und das Ergebnis ist falsch.

Ich habe diese Methode überschrieben, um zu versuchen, Stallausweise ohne Glück zu bekommen.

<code>public long getItemId(int position) {
   return (long) getItem(position).hashCode();
}
</code>

Irgendeine Idee, wie man es macht? Vielen Dank!

Antworten auf die Frage(1)

Ihre Antwort auf die Frage